Job Summary




Engineering duties may include a combination of several of the following functions involving design, fabrication, installation, and refurbishment of equipment:


  • Review/preparation ofwelding and process instructions, standards, and specifications.

  • Preparation, follow, and reporting of weldingdevelopment programs.

  • Surveillance and oversight of supplier processing and fabrication procedures;

  • Analysis of weldingconditions;

  • Troubleshooting and failureanalysis;

  • Assisting with in-service inspections and evaluations.

Why BPMI?




Bechtel Plant Machinery, Inc. (BPMI) is a project engineering organization supporting the Naval Nuclear Propulsion Program. BPMI provides design, manufacturing, and supply chain management of the fabrication, testing, delivery, installation, and field support of nuclear power plant components installed in submarines and aircraft carriers. In addition, BPMI provides upgraded replacement components in support of refueling and overhaul activities, and aids in the ultimate storage and disposition of spent naval fuel. BPMI also delivers information technology and operational solutions to the Nuclear Navy, enabling them to fulfill their critical mission.
